 GS-BT2416C2
Bluetooth Class 2 Module
Features

Bluetooth specification V.1.2 compliant Supports USB (1.1) /UART/PCM (Pulse Code Modulation) interfaces Bluetooth protocol layers support up to HCI Output power class 2 Optimized link manager and control Working distance up to 10 meters Support wireless LAN coexistence 3.3V single supply voltage CE Compliant - - - Safety EN60950-1 (2001) EMC EN301 489 17V1.2.1 Radio ES 300 328 V1.6.
Description
SPG Bluetooth Class 2 Module is a highly integrated module for fast implementation in various applications to enable electronic devices to communicate wirelessly with other Bluetooth enabled devices. It is a true saver for manufacturers to provide time-to-market products. With different types of interface, (USB/UART/PCM/SPI/IC), the module can be used in applications such as Notebook PCs and accessories, PDA, Access Points, Headphones and PC peripherals, etc.
Applications

Personal computers accessories Laptop PCs and accessories Hand held devices and accessories Internet access points Industrial controls
